Chicken brushed with ranch dressing and then rolled in instant potato flakes. You bake it for 25 minutes. Very good, especially if you use flavored potato flakes. They make it crispy like fried chicken. I don't know about the saucy susan. it does not sound good to me...peachy?

Okay, the fake bake chicken. You don't cook it first. Just thaw it out and then brush the ranch dressing on and roll in the potatoes. I cut the chicken into strips so that it cooks faster and bake it at 375 for about 1/2 hour.
